Vine Street Cocktail

TikTok is a hotbed of viral cocktail trends and one of the latest offerings is the rise of the Vine Street Cocktail. It’s served at Nordstrom’s in-store bars, and it’s been making waves for its morish flavour and seductive boozy charm. It’s been nicknamed the Nordy or Nordstrom Jungle Juice and it’s become infamous for making shoppers a little more cavalier with their cash. We’re loving the in-store bar trend and we hope this TikTok boost will inspire other stores to take a walk down Vine Street.

INSTRUCTIONS

01

Add the grapes, mint, simple syrup and lime juice to a cocktail shaker   

02

Muddle the ingredients to infuse the flavours   

03

Fill the shaker with ice then add the vodka and rosé and shake for 30 seconds to chill    

04

Strain into a double rocks glass and top with Prosecco   

05

Garnish and serve   

How the Vine Street Cocktail became famous

The Nordstrom Vine Street Cocktail burst on the social media scene with TikTok. A user posted her story about how the alluring Vine Street Cocktail seduced her friend into a nice fitting thousand-dollar pair of pants. After the video went viral, more stories of the cocktail emerged, and it became an overnight sensation.    

This might be Nordstrom’s first viral cocktail story, but they’ve been offering sipping and shopping cocktails for some time. The flagship store in Manhattan has a bar located right in the middle of the women’s shoe section. Call it a great customer experience or a good business strategy, but either way, the bar is doing exactly what it’s meant to. While the Vine Street Cocktail might be delicious, it’s a boozy cocktail perfect for an afternoon shopping session with friends. Or as another TikTok user commented, ‘that’s not a cocktail, it’s two glasses of wine with a shot of vodka’. But we know the Vine Street Cocktail is so much more than that—if you follow the actual recipe.

Variations

If you’re feeling adventurous then try swapping out the vodka for a zesty, floral gin. The botanicals will blend seamlessly with the fruity rosé and Prosecco flavours. Or if you’re in the mood to meet a Vine Street Pirate, replace the vodka with white rum. The light citrus notes of the rum interplays well with the sparkling character of the Prosecco, the sweetness of the grapes and the fresh burst of mint.

The Vine Street is a fragrant fruit bomb made up of berry and melon flavours from the rosé, and apple and stone fruit notes from the Prosecco. The lime juice adds a citrus zing for balance and the muddled grapes and mint leave you with a cooling afterglow.
